Grandpa One Last Time
Four of us sit in Grams silver SUV
Brent plays Cats-Cradle and laughs,
Hello “A” from Chicago.
A rubber band
Snaps back to Scott’s upper-lip,
Indiana Toll Road gives us the “L” we’ve needed.
Drowsy as we are, we keep a look out
Gazing ahead at the empty road,
Alert eyes scan Welcome to Michigan,
Hope for the last two letters, gone.
Next Exit Kalamazoo
Marks the end of our game.
